WebFrom the analysis of their reports, we have pinpointed that many of the challenges lie in how larger than average gestational age babies (LGA) are identified and the subsequent management of care of the mother during … WebThe Cochrane logo is based on the forest plot of an early version of this review. Each horizontal line represents the results of one study, while the diamond represents the combined result - our best estimate of whether the treatment is effective or harmful.
